Roger Huerta is damn good and other UFC news

Roger Huerta scored his fifth victory of the year Saturday night in the Octagon, but it wasn’t easy. Huerta was on his way to a unanimous decision loss to Clay Guida. Guida was on top in all three judges’ scorecards and Huerta knew he had to pull out something big. He did just that by submitting Guida with a rear naked choke at :51 of round three.
